IS anyone in aruba now ? Do you have any info on the recent weather? I have been tracking it on line for about a week in preparation for our trip next week and it seems that aruba is stuck in a rainy weather pattern that continues through next week.

It is typical for the weather reports to forecast rain, but usually if there is any rain at all it is very brief, usually 10-15 minutes, although it may be a downpour during that time. Then the sun returns and you'd never know there had been any rain.

Have a great trip.

We were there for six nights starting on October 9th. Everyday we woke up to beautiful sunny skies. The clouds would roll in for a bit. We had about 15-30 mins of rain everyday around lunch. Then the clouds disappeared and it was gorgeous. Enjoy your time there!
